After Finishing Work

Preparing for Transportation or Storage

To reduce the risk of personal injury from unintended activation or unauthorized use, switch off the garden pruner and remove the battery before transporting the garden pruner or putting it down. To reduce the risk of injuries from the sharp cutters on the chain, always cover the guide bar with the chain scabbard before transporting or storing the garden pruner.

Transporting the Garden Pruner, Battery and Charger

Garden Pruner

Slide a chain scabbard over the guide bar so that it covers the entire guide bar.

When transporting the garden pruner by hand, hold it by the control handle with the guide bar pointing down and your finger off the trigger switch.

When transporting the garden pruner in a vehicle, cover the guide bar with a chain scabbard and insert the garden pruner securely in the carrying bag (if available). Secure and position the garden pruner to prevent turnover, impact and damage.

Storing the Garden Pruner, Battery and Charger

Garden Pruner

Store the garden pruner indoors in a dry, secure place that cannot be accessed by children or other unauthorized users, @ 6.4. Never store the battery in the garden pruner or charger. Improper storage can result in unauthorized use and damage to the garden pruner.

Cleaning

Garden Pruner, Battery and Charger

To reduce the risk of personal injury from unintended activation, remove the battery before carrying out any cleaning work, @ 9.1. Users of this garden pruner should carry out only the cleaning described in this manual.

Inspection and Maintenance

Garden Pruner

To reduce the risk of personal injury from unintended activation, remove the battery before inspecting the garden pruner or carrying out any maintenance, @ 9. Carry out only the maintenance operations described in this manual. There are no user-authorized repairs. STIHL recommends that repair work be performed by authorized STIHL servicing dealers.

Battery

Battery Charger Type Lithium-Ion
Battery Voltage: 10.8 V

Operational

Operating Temperature, Maximum The battery within an ambient temperature range of: 32 °F to 86 °F (0 °C to 30 °C)

Dimensions

Depth, Maximum Minimum groove depth for 1/4" PICCO pitch guide bars: 0.157 in. (4 mm) | Depth gauge setting for 1/4" PICCO pitch chains: 0.018 in. (0.45 mm)
Sprocket Chain 6-tooth for 1/4" PICCO pitch

Weights

Weight Without battery: 2.6 lbs. (1.2 kg)
